How Our Emergency Board-Up Process Protects Your Property
When you call us for emergency board-up services, you’re getting a team that follows a proven, efficient process. We know that every minute counts in these situations. A rushed or improper board-up can lead to more costly repairs down the line, not to mention increased vulnerability. Our methodical approach ensures your property is secured properly the first time. We focus on speed without sacrificing the quality of the protection we provide.
Initial Damage Assessment
Upon arrival, our technicians will quickly assess the extent of the damage to your windows, doors, or walls. We’ll identify all compromised entry points and note any immediate safety hazards. This step typically takes less than 30 minutes and helps us determine the best materials and strategy for your specific situation.
Securing the Perimeter
Before we begin boarding, we’ll ensure the immediate area is safe to work in. This might involve clearing debris or temporarily securing any unstable structures. Safety is paramount for our crews and for your property. This phase is usually completed within 15-20 minutes.
Custom Board-Up Installation
We use sturdy plywood or other appropriate materials, cut to size for a precise fit. Our crews utilize heavy-duty fasteners, like screws, to securely attach the boards, creating a strong barrier. This is a critical step that takes 1-3 hours, depending on the number and size of openings.
Weatherproofing and Sealing
To maximize protection, we’ll add a weather-resistant seal around the edges of the boards. This helps prevent water intrusion and drafts. This finishing touch ensures that wind and rain are kept out effectively. This part of the process usually takes an additional 30-60 minutes.
Final Inspection and Walkthrough
Before leaving, our team will conduct a thorough inspection to confirm the board-up is secure and effective. We’ll walk you through the secured areas, explaining the work done and providing recommendations for next steps. You’ll have a clear understanding of the protection in place. This final check is typically completed within 20-30 minutes.

Warning Signs You Need Emergency Board-Up Services
Recognizing the signs that indicate a need for immediate board-up can save you a lot of trouble and expense. Ignoring these indicators can lead to much larger problems, including structural damage, mold growth, and increased security risks. Proactive measures are always better than reactive repairs. Pay attention to these common warnings.
Large Cracks or Holes in Walls or Ceilings
Significant structural damage, often caused by storms or impacts, can create large openings. These compromise the building’s integrity and require immediate boarding to prevent collapse or further deterioration. Ignoring these can be dangerous.
Shattered or Broken Windows
This is perhaps the most obvious sign. Whether from a storm, vandalism, or an accident, broken windows create an immediate security and weather vulnerability. Prompt boarding is essential to prevent rain, wind, and pests from entering.
Damaged or Missing Doors
A door that won’t close properly, has been kicked in, or is completely missing needs immediate attention. This is a direct invitation for intruders and a clear path for severe weather to enter your property. Secure all entry points without delay.
Visible Gaps in the Building Envelope
Anywhere you can see daylight or feel a significant draft where there shouldn’t be one indicates a breach. This could be around roofing, siding, or even compromised foundation areas. These openings invite trouble.
Water Intrusion After Storms
If recent storms have caused leaks through damaged roofing or walls, and the exterior is compromised, board-up might be necessary to stop further water damage until permanent repairs can be made. Preventing water damage is key.
Signs of Forced Entry
Even if the damage isn’t extensive, if you suspect a break-in attempt, it’s wise to secure the entry point. This protects your belongings and ensures no one can re-enter. Your security matters.
Emergency Board-Up Services v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| A single, small pane of glass is cracked but intact. | Yes, if you have the right tools and safety gear. | No | Minor damage can often be handled temporarily with care. |
| A large window is completely shattered, with glass missing. | No | Yes | Large openings are a security risk and difficult to seal properly without professional materials. |
| A door frame is splintered after a forced entry attempt. | No | Yes | Structural damage to the frame requires professional assessment and reinforcement. |
| A small hole in a siding panel from a stray ball. | Yes, with caution and appropriate materials. | No | Small cosmetic issues can sometimes be addressed temporarily by homeowners. |
| A significant breach in a wall or roof from severe weather. | No | Yes | These are major structural concerns that need immediate, robust professional attention. |
| You are unsure about the extent of the damage or how to proceed. | No | Yes | When in doubt, professional assessment prevents costly mistakes and ensures proper protection. |
For anything beyond minor cosmetic damage, or when you’re dealing with significant breaches, it’s always best to call a professional. DIY attempts on larger issues can create bigger problems and leave your property vulnerable. Professional board-up provides reliable security and protection.
Emergency Board-Up Services Cost In Albertville, MN
The cost for emergency board-up services in Albertville, MN can vary significantly. Factors such as the size and number of openings, the type of materials needed, and the complexity of the job all influence the final price. These are estimates, and an on-site assessment is always necessary for an accurate quote.
| Service Aspect |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Small window board-up (1-2 panes) | $300 – $750 | Size of window, type of material used. |
| Large window or storefront board-up | $750 – $2,500 | Size of opening, need for specialized materials, accessibility. |
| Door board-up (single door) | $500 – $1,500 | Type of door, extent of frame damage, need for reinforcement. |
| Partial wall board-up (e.g., hole from impact) | $800 – $2,000 | Size of hole, structural integrity of surrounding wall. |
| Emergency roof section temporary cover | $1,000 – $3,500 | Size of damaged roof area, pitch, height, weather conditions. |
| Emergency secure perimeter fencing | $500 – $2,000 | Length of perimeter, height of fencing, site conditions. |

Are there health risks associated with not boarding up a broken window immediately?
Yes, definitely. Unsecured openings can allow moisture in, leading to mold growth, which poses significant health risks. Pests can also enter, carrying diseases. Protecting your health starts with securing your home.
What kind of materials do you use for board-up?
We primarily use sturdy, exterior-grade plywood, cut precisely to fit the openings. For added security and weather resistance, we use heavy-duty fasteners and sealants. The specific materials depend on the size of the opening and the type of damage. Professional materials ensure durability.
Can I board up a hole in my wall myself?
For very small, superficial holes in non-load-bearing walls, a DIY patch might be a temporary fix. However, for any significant damage, especially if it affects structural integrity or is exposed to weather, it’s strongly recommended to call professionals. Improper repairs can worsen damage.
